The vibe
Casual-counter, leaning sit-down. You order at the counter, find a table, and the food comes to you. The room is bigger than it looks from the outside; the patio handles overflow on weekends. Wood, smoker smell, butcher-paper service, plastic cutlery for the casual feel. Family-friendly through dinner; the room absorbs kid energy without anyone noticing.
The Sand Canyon corridor isn't where most SCV residents drive for dinner, which means the room is rarely as crowded as a comparable Valencia BBQ would be. That's part of the charm. Show up at 6:15 on a Thursday and you'll have your pick of tables.
What to order
- The brisket. Smoked low and slow, sliced to order, served with a generous portion. The kitchen's most-mentioned protein and the right place to start.
- Tri-tip. California BBQ's home-state cut, done well here. Less fall-apart than brisket but still tender, and the bark is the move.
- Pulled pork sandwich. The casual BBQ option. Pile-high portions, brioche bun, slaw on top.
- Ribs. Worth the messy hands. Available as a half or full rack; portion-share with a 2-meat plate if you want both ribs and brisket.
- 2-meat or 3-meat plate for the indecisive. Pick across brisket, tri-tip, pulled pork, chicken, ribs. The right way to taste the kitchen.
- BBQ sauces. "All their BBQ sauce are fabulous" is a real Yelp call and worth the table-side test. Multiple house sauces; try them all.
- Pastrami sandwich, surprisingly. The kitchen's deli-leaning cousin to the BBQ menu. A sleeper pick.
When to go
Weekday lunch (11am-1pm) is the no-line slot and the kitchen is dialed in. Tuesday through Thursday dinner is the easiest version of the room. Friday and Saturday after 6pm fill up but there's almost always a table within 15 minutes; the patio is the move on a clear evening.
Open daily 11am-8pm. The kitchen runs out of certain proteins on busy weekends; arrive earlier if you have your heart set on the rib plate.
Good to know
Parking: Big shared lot in the Sand Canyon plaza. Plenty of space. Easy in and out from the Sand Canyon Road exit off the 14.
Counter service: Order at the counter, find a seat, food comes to you. No reservations, no waiting list. Online ordering through Toast for pickup.
Dietary: BBQ is what it is, but the salads on the menu are real and the sides include vegetable-leaning options. Gluten-free buns available on request. Vegetarian and vegan diners will find this a difficult restaurant; the side dishes are the play.
Kids: Easy. Kid-sized BBQ plates, mac and cheese, the room handles the noise without fuss. Family-friendly through dinner.
Takeout and catering: The kitchen is built for it. BBQ travels well, especially the smoked proteins. Catering for office parties and family gatherings; order through the website.
Sand Canyon location: The Sand Canyon plaza is set back from Soledad Canyon Road; use the Sand Canyon Road or Lost Canyon Road exits. Don't miss the turn into Village Way.

Frequently asked questions
Is Copper Hill the best BBQ in Santa Clarita?
By Yelp consensus and review volume, yes. Nothing else in the city has this combination of rating (4.6 stars) and volume (540+ reviews). Slab Daddy Craft BBQ and Rub It N Luv It are highly-rated small-batch competitors but operate as caterers without a fixed dining room. Our Place BBQ & Soul Food is the other Canyon Country option, smaller and more soul-food-leaning. For the casual-counter family BBQ run, Copper Hill is the answer.
Where exactly is Sand Canyon?
Sand Canyon is the eastern edge of Canyon Country, off the 14 freeway between Soledad Canyon Road and Lost Canyon Road. It's a quieter residential neighborhood with a tighter retail footprint than Valencia or central Canyon Country. The Copper Hill plaza is one of the few sit-down BBQ rooms in this corner of SCV.
Is there anything for vegetarians?
Sides and salads, mostly. Mac and cheese, beans (some are vegetarian, some are not, ask), salads with optional protein. This is not a vegetarian-friendly menu by design; if you're feeding a mixed group, plan accordingly or steer the vegetarian to a different stop.
